Man...I can't tell you how many times that same problem happened to me. It's not the coil...I'd be willing to put money on that. I also have an '89...and it was the FUEL PUMP RELAY...it's underneath the drivers seat and costs about $15 from AUTOZONE...I put a new one in...and it hasn't happened since then. My car did the same thing...was running fine...then just up and died on me in the middle of the road...and would crank and crank, but not fire at all...and then all of the sudden after letting it sit...it would just fire right up like nothing had ever happened....FUEL PUMP RELAY...FUEL PUMP RELAY...FUEL PUMP RELAY!!!!
